(VP 411) Discussion of selected topics and journal articles related to production and population medicine, i.e. health and disease control/prevention decisions that are based on improving productivity, profitability, and maintaining populations of animals. Requires presentation of a formal seminar to receive a letter grade.

Same as VCM 511. May be repeated to a maximum of 4 hours. 1 graduate or professional hour. Approved for both letter and S/U grading. Prerequisite: Graduate standing in CVM; VP 650 or equivalent epidemiology course (requires third year standing in the professional curriculum) and consent of instructors; for graduate students outside CVM, consent of instructors required.
